Digital Marketing Coordinator JOB DESCRIPTION
Who we are
LodgeWorks is a privately held hotel development and management company. While our name isnt on the hotels themselves, our extraordinary culture is at the heart of our 18 hotels including our award-winning Archer Hotel boutique collection and our portfolio of other great brands with familiar names, such as Hyatt Place, Hyatt House, Aloft, and Hampton Inn.
Were thrilled to be considered industry innovators with a rich 40+ year history. Yet, what we are most proud of is the strong family culture we have developed and maintained while growing to 1100+ employees nationwide. At LodgeWorks, hospitality is more than just the industry in which we work; it defines everything we do. Maybe its because were grounded in Midwestern hospitality (our home office is in Wichita, Kansas, while our hotels are scattered across the U.S.). Or maybe its because we actively work to make hospitality (with each other, our guests, our clients and partners) the foundation upon which everything is built.
Job overview
We are looking for a proactive and detail-oriented Digital Marketing Coordinator to join our hospitality team. In this role, you will support marketing, sales, property, and revenue teams to drive online visibility, bookings, and growth for our iconic hotel brands. Youll manage website content, SEO, and digital advertising campaigns, conduct content audits, and monitor performance metrics. The ideal candidate th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ative environment, possesses strong written communication skills, and has 1-2 years of hands-on experience in SEO, paid search, and digital content management. Reporting to the VP of Digital Strategy, you will play a key role in executing cross-functional marketing initiatives and ensuring timely, high-quality deliverables.
The day-to-day
Conduct regular audits of franchise hotel sites, online travel agencies, local listings, and mapping sites to ensure accuracy and effectiveness.
Edit and manage content and photography across brand and third-party platforms using franchise hotel content request systems. Implement SEO best practices to enhance site performance.
Create and manage paid advertising placements within online travel agency partners and franchise platforms based on strategies provided by property and revenue teams. Monitor key KPIs and adjust campaigns as necessary to achieve revenue and ROI goals.
Utilize a project management platform to create, assign, and resolve tasks, ensuring timely delivery of marketing initiatives.
Communicate via phone, email and Microsoft Teams with hotel teams as needed. Occasional communication with hotel guests to resolve customer service issues.
Assist the broader marketing department with daily program execution and ad hoc projects as needed.
Update monthly dashboards in the Business Intelligence tool and prepare slides for monthly calls to communicate performance metrics.
Manage other daily marketing tasks autonomously in a collaborative environment with creative, content, and web teams.
